New Jersey Natural Gas Company Charity
New Jersey Natural Gas Company Charity is a private foundation established in June 2002 and based in Wall, New Jersey. As a 501(c)(3) corporate foundation, the organization supports nonprofit initiatives in communities served by New Jersey Natural Gas, a subsidiary of New Jersey Resources Corporation. The foundation operates with limited paid staffing and relies on volunteer leadership from company executives.

Mission & Focus Areas
The charity supports nonprofit organizations across multiple priority areas:
- Environment
- Health and nutrition
- Seniors
- Children and youth
- Safety
- Education
- Economic growth
- Community outreach
The foundation facilitates after-school tutoring and mentorship activities and provides educational materials, serving approximately 1,060 youth annually. The organization also actively alerts New Jersey residents to local charities through approximately 200 media announcements each year.

Geographic Focus
Where this funder awards grants
The charity primarily funds organizations in Monmouth, Morris, and Ocean counties in New Jersey, focusing on communities served by New Jersey Natural Gas.

Financial History
Multi-year comparison from IRS filings
As of Fiscal Year 2024:
- Total assets: $20.9 million
- Total giving: $1.9 million
- Total revenues: $799,470
- Total expenses: $2.2 million
- Total liabilities: $81,100
Historical Trends:
- 2023: $20.0 million in assets; $1.6 million in giving
- 2022: $21.1 million in assets; $1.6 million in giving
| Metric | 2024 | 2023 | 2022 |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Assets | $20,892,989 | $20,010,843 | $21,135,608 |
| Revenue | $799,470 | $520,577 | $13,082,559 |
| Expenses | $2,244,238 | $1,937,448 | $1,775,395 |
| Qualifying Distributions | $2,105,368 | $1,090,714 | $1,033,417 |
| Net Investment Income | $698,773 | $405,171 | $12,041 |
| Distributable Amount | $992,406 | $948,774 | $336,586 |
